Book Description

New York Times and USA Today bestselling author Lucy Score returns to Knockemout, Virginia, following fan-favorite Things We Never Got Over with Knox's brother Nash's story.

Nash Morgan was always known as the good Morgan brother, with a smile and a wink for everyone. But now, this chief of police is recovering from being shot and his Southern charm has been overshadowed by panic attacks and nightmares. He feels like a broody shell of the man he once was. Nash isn't about to let anyone in his life know he's struggling. But his new next-door neighbor, smart and sexy Lina, sees his shadows. As a rule, she's not a fan of physical contact unless she initiates it, but for some reason Nash's touch is different. He feels it too. The physical connection between them is incendiary, grounding him and making her wonder if exploring it is worth the risk.

Too bad Lina's got secrets of her own, and if Nash finds out the real reason she's in town, he'll never forgive her. Besides, she doesn't do relationships. Ever. A hot, short-term fling with a local cop? Absolutely. Sign her up. A relationship with a man who expects her to plant roots? No freaking way. Once she gets what she's after, she has no intention of sticking around. But Knockemout has a way of getting under people's skin. And once Nash decides to make Lina his, he's not about to be dissuaded…even if it means facing the danger that nearly killed him.

Author Biography

Lucy Score is an instant #1 New York Times bestselling author. She grew up in a literary family who insisted that the dinner table was for reading and earned a degree in journalism.

She writes full-time from the Pennsylvania home she and Mr. Lucy share with their obnoxious cat, Cleo. When not spending hours crafting heartbreaker heroes and kick-ass heroines, Lucy can be found on the couch, in the kitchen, or at the gym.

She hopes to someday write from a sailboat, oceanfront condo, or tropical island with reliable Wi-Fi.

Book Summary

Lucy Score’s Things We Hide from the Light is a captivating blend of small-town romance, emotional depth, and light suspense. Serving as the second installment in the wildly popular Knockemout series, this novel shifts the spotlight to Nash Morgan, the universally beloved Chief of Police, and Angelina “Lina” Solavita, a fiercely independent and secretive insurance investigator. The story picks up after the dramatic events of the first book, which left Nash recovering from a near-fatal shooting. While the quirky, tight-knit town of Knockemout views Nash as their golden boy and steadfast protector, beneath his charming smile and easygoing exterior, he is drowning. He is secretly battling severe PTSD, crippling panic attacks, and profound depression. Nash is terrified that he has lost his edge and his identity as a protector, choosing to hide his struggles from everyone, including his fiercely protective brother, Knox.

Enter Lina Solavita, a woman who thrives on keeping her emotional distance. Lina is in Knockemout on a covert assignment to track down missing physical assets connected to the criminal enterprise responsible for Nash’s shooting. Pragmatic, guarded, and entirely anti-commitment, Lina lives her life on the move. Her reluctance to settle down stems from a deeply personal trauma: she is a heart transplant survivor. Although her new heart gave her a second chance at life, the experience left her feeling inherently fragile and convinced that her borrowed time shouldn't be a burden to anyone else. She avoids roots, refuses to rely on others, and treats romantic attachments as temporary distractions.

When Lina rents the apartment right next door to Nash, their vastly different worlds immediately collide. Nash is naturally drawn to Lina’s sharp wit, fierce independence, and undeniable beauty. More importantly, Lina is the only person in town who doesn't look at him with pity or treat him like he is made of glass. When she accidentally witnesses one of his debilitating panic attacks, she doesn’t coddle him; instead, she grounds him with a practical, calm energy that he desperately needs. This shared vulnerability creates an unexpected bond between them. For Nash, Lina becomes a rare source of peace in his chaotic mind. For Lina, Nash represents a dangerous temptation that threatens the carefully constructed walls she has built around her heart.

As they spend more time together, their dynamic evolves from wary neighbors to reluctant friends, and inevitably, into a passionate, fiery romance. However, both enter the arrangement with strict boundaries, convincing themselves that their relationship is strictly temporary. Nash believes he is too broken to offer Lina the solid future she deserves, while Lina is dead-set on leaving Knockemout as soon as her investigation is complete. They form a mutual pact of emotional distance, but as they navigate the idiosyncrasies of small-town life and the undeniable comfort they find in each other’s arms, keeping their feelings completely detached becomes entirely impossible. Nash, despite his trauma, is a natural caretaker who slowly begins to chip away at Lina’s fierce self-reliance. Conversely, Lina challenges Nash to stop pretending everything is fine, forcing him to confront his demons rather than bury them.

The narrative beautifully balances these deep emotional arcs with the overarching suspense plot. Lina’s investigation brings her dangerously close to the lingering criminal elements in Knockemout. As the truth about why she is really in town comes to light, Nash’s protective instincts kick into overdrive. The lingering threat of the crime syndicate forces them to work together, culminating in a high-stakes climax that tests both their physical safety and their emotional resolve. When the danger reaches its peak, Nash is forced to trust his instincts and step back into his role as a leader, effectively proving to himself that he is not the broken man he feared he was.

In the aftermath of the chaos, the emotional climax of the novel is profoundly satisfying. Nash finally learns to ask for help, opening up to his family and the town about his struggles, which beautifully highlights the novel's core message that vulnerability is not a weakness. Lina, faced with the prospect of losing the life she has built in Knockemout, must make a terrifying choice. She ultimately realizes that her heart—scars and all—is strong enough to love fully and deeply. She chooses to stay, allowing herself to put down roots and accept a permanent future with Nash.

Ultimately, Things We Hide from the Light is a touching exploration of healing, the courage it takes to let people in, and the power of finding someone who loves you through your darkest moments.
